Choose HumanitZ if you want a RPG experience. On Steam, it's currently about 60% cheaper on the Steam Store. 3,908 Steam reviews back the pick.
Both DayZ and HumanitZ sit in Action and Adventure on Steam and both list Multi-player, Online PvP, and Online Co-op, so either pick lands in the same broad neighborhood. Steam reviews are nearly tied (74.2% vs 73.4% positive), so genre fit is the cleanest tiebreaker — scroll the table for the feature-by-feature view.
DayZ | HumanitZ | |
|---|---|---|
| Released | 2018 | 2026 |
| Genres | Action, Adventure, Massively Multiplayer | Action, Adventure, RPG |
| Platforms | Windows | Windows |
| Steam Deck | Deck Unsupported | Deck Unsupported |
| Price | 49.99 USD | 19.99 USD |
| Steam reviews | 74.2% positive (175,514 reviews) | 73.4% positive (3,908 reviews) |
| Multiplayer | Multi-player, Online Co-op, Co-op | Multi-player, Online Co-op, Co-op |
| Developers | Bohemia Interactive | Yodubzz Studios |
